VNC over RDC

I'd recommend VNC (in any variation, tight, original, etc) over RDC.

The full blown version is available at http://www.realvnc.com/. It has as it's advantage, over RDC, that you access the real, live desktop on the remote machine, and you can seamelessely start or end a connection to that real desktop.

RDC gets you to a second desktop, so you and your parents can be both logged onto the same machine, but each of you is hidden from the other. With VNC, you can watch exactly what the remote user is doing (because you see his desktop), and since you can also control the mouse and keys, he sees you move the mouse, click, etc.

Look in the FAQ for how to get to a client (you) to server (your parents) connection through a router, if your parents use one.
